KEY INGREDIENTS IN AIR FRYER APPLE CRISP
Before you begin, gather your simple pantry staples. Each ingredient plays a key role in balancing tartness, sweetness, spice, and that irresistible crunch.
- Apples
They’re the star of the show. Peeled and sliced, these tender fruit pieces soften in the air fryer, releasing natural juices that mingle with sugar and spice for a juicy base.
- Granulated sugar
This classic sweetener helps caramelize the apples as they cook, rounding out tart edges and adding a gentle sweetness that keeps every bite balanced.
- Lemon juice
A splash of acidity brightens the fruit flavors and prevents your apples from turning brown. It’s the secret to keeping the dish visually appealing and vibrant.
- Ground cinnamon
Warm and aromatic, cinnamon weaves through the apples, infusing them with cozy spice notes that make this crisp feel like pure autumn in a bowl.
- All-purpose flour
This creates structure in the crumb topping, helping it hold together and bake up into crisp, golden clusters.
- Rolled oats
Oats add hearty texture to the crumble, giving each bite that satisfying, rustic chew and a bit of wholesome fiber.
- Brown sugar
Packed with molasses flavor, brown sugar deepens the topping’s taste and encourages those toasty, caramel-like edges that everyone loves.
- Salt
Just a pinch enhances all the sweetness and spices, preventing the flavors from tasting flat and bringing them into perfect harmony.
- Unsalted butter
Melted and mixed into the dry ingredients, butter binds the topping together and bakes into rich, golden crumbs.
- Cooking spray
A quick mist ensures your crisp comes out of the air fryer basket easily—no scrubbing or stubborn sticking required.
HOW TO MAKE AIR FRYER APPLE CRISP
Let’s walk through this recipe step by step. With straightforward instructions and a handful of simple techniques, you’ll have a piping-hot dessert on the table in under 40 minutes.
1. Preheat the air fryer to 350°F (175°C) for a few minutes. This ensures a stable cooking environment so your topping crisps up evenly without burning.
2. In a mixing bowl, combine the sliced apples, granulated sugar, lemon juice, and ground cinnamon. Toss the apples until they are evenly coated in spice and sweetness, making sure each slice is glistening.
3. Lightly spray the air fryer basket with cooking spray to prevent sticking. This simple step helps your crisp release cleanly when it’s done.
4. Spread the apple mixture evenly in the bottom of the air fryer basket. Arranging the slices in a single layer helps them cook uniformly.
5. In a separate bowl, mix together the flour, oats, brown sugar, and salt. Add the melted butter and stir until the mixture resembles coarse crumbs, with some smaller bits and some larger clusters.
6. Sprinkle the crumb mixture evenly over the apples in the air fryer basket. Aim for a consistent layer so every bite gets the perfect ratio of fruit to topping.
7. Place the basket in the air fryer and cook for 20–25 minutes, or until the topping is golden brown and the apples are tender. You’ll see bubbling juices around the edges—that’s a good sign!
8. Carefully remove from the air fryer and allow to cool slightly before serving. Letting it rest for a few minutes helps the juices settle so you get neat slices or scoops.
SERVING SUGGESTIONS FOR AIR FRYER APPLE CRISP
Once your crisp is warm and bubbly, the real fun begins: serving it up in style! Whether you want an elegant dessert or a casual snack, these ideas will take your presentation to the next level.
- Add a scoop of vanilla ice cream. The cold creaminess contrasts delightfully with the hot crisp. Serve immediately so the ice cream slowly melts into the nooks and crannies of the topping.
- Drizzle with caramel sauce. Warm, sticky caramel adds an extra layer of sweetness. Use a spoon to create artistic swirls across the top before plating.
- Garnish with toasted nuts. Sprinkle chopped pecans or walnuts over the finished crisp for a nutty crunch. Toast the nuts in a dry skillet for a couple of minutes to intensify their flavor first.
- Serve in individual ramekins. Portion the apple crisp into small, oven-safe dishes before cooking to create charming single-serve desserts. It makes cleanup easy and adds a touch of rustic elegance.
HOW TO STORE AIR FRYER APPLE CRISP
Storing leftover apple crisp properly will keep that crunchy topping and tender apple filling tasting fresh. Whether you’re saving individual portions or a larger batch, follow these tips to maintain that just-baked quality.
- Refrigerate in an airtight container
Let the crisp cool completely to room temperature, then transfer it to a sealed container. It will keep nicely for up to 3–4 days. Reheat individual servings in the air fryer or oven at 350°F (175°C) for 5–7 minutes to crisp up the topping again.
- Freeze for long-term storage
If you want to make a batch ahead, freeze the crisp in a freezer-safe dish. Cover tightly with plastic wrap followed by foil. It will stay delicious for up to 2 months. Thaw in the refrigerator overnight before reheating.
- Store topping separately
For maximum crunch, mix the crumble topping on its own and store it in an airtight jar or bag. When you’re ready to bake, assemble with fresh apples and bake according to instructions—that way the crumble never softens.
- Use glass or ceramic containers
These materials help maintain even temperatures during reheating, ensuring your crisp warms through without burning the edges. Avoid thin plastic dishes if you plan to pop leftovers back in the air fryer or oven.

Note
- Use a mix of apple varieties for a more complex flavor.
- Serve warm with a scoop of vanilla ice cream for an extra treat.
- Substitute oats with nuts for an added crunch.
- Adjust sugar based on the sweetness of the apples.
- Ensure apples are cut uniformly for even cooking.
